Output 64f1bfb225523218d21834a9a7b052c370a3b75e551c899eae9656933bae7a9b:159

value
319493
script pubkey
OP_0 OP_PUSHBYTES_32 3d7fce742a22f4193819b4649c6f093f7d9bcc1a2105a584f044da814b1639e6
address
bc1q84luuap2yt6pjwqek3jfcmcf8a7ehnq6yyz6tp8sgndgzjck88nqlwt4ht
transaction
64f1bfb225523218d21834a9a7b052c370a3b75e551c899eae9656933bae7a9b